Battery Grade Lithium Dihydrogen Phosphate is a high-purity lithium phosphate compound, generally represented by the chemical formula LiH?PO?. It is produced through controlled reactions between lithium-containing raw materials and phosphoric acid or phosphate systems. Compared with industrial-grade lithium dihydrogen phosphate, battery-grade material requires stricter control over purity, metallic impurities, moisture, particle size distribution, solubility, and batch-to-batch consistency.
In the lithium battery supply chain, battery grade lithium dihydrogen phosphate is mainly used as a lithium source and phosphate source for the production of lithium iron phosphate (LFP) cathode materials. In certain LFP synthesis processes, it can react with iron sources and carbon sources through mixing, drying, calcination, and carbon coating processes to form cathode materials with stable crystal structure and good electrochemical performance.
In 2025, the global sales of battery grade lithium dihydrogen phosphate are expected to reach 200,000 tons, with an average price of USD 5,900 per ton and an industry gross profit margin of approximately 15%.
LFP batteries are gaining market share due to their safety, long cycle life, lower cost, and reduced dependence on nickel and cobalt. As automakers increasingly use LFP batteries in mass-market EVs, commercial vehicles, and energy storage systems, demand for upstream LFP raw materials such as battery grade lithium dihydrogen phosphate is expected to expand. The global LFP battery market is already sizeable and is projected to grow rapidly from 2025 to 2034.
China has strong advantages in LFP cathode production, lithium salt refining, phosphate chemistry, process engineering, and cost control. Europe, North America, and Southeast Asia are promoting battery supply chain localization, but they still face gaps in cost competitiveness, production scale, technical experience, and raw material integration. As a result, China is expected to remain the main production and consumption center for battery grade lithium dihydrogen phosphate in the near term.
